How the furnace blower is supposed to work A furnace’s circulation blower fan motor will run at multiple speeds to improve efficiency. Lower speeds (example: 750 CFM, or cubic feet per minute) are used when the furnace is heating and higher speeds (example: 1220 CFM) are used to circulate cool air drawn in by an outside condensing …

When a gas furnace heats up, toxic gases are formed. The inducer fan is responsible for removing these toxic combustion byproducts out of your home. If the inducer fan is not working, then your furnace won’t heat up. Your Furnace Is in Lockout Mode. A furnace checks constantly to determine it’s working in a safe environment. These checks come in the form of switches that prevent fire outbreaks, gas leaks, and overheating. If the furnace detects a problem, it shuts off and restarts 3–5 times, depending on the type and model. Blocked or excessively dirty filters can be the root cause of some of the most common furnace problems in cold weather. Blocked filters impede the free flow of air and therefore your furnace has to work a lot harder. Not only is this bad economically, but it means your home will stay cold for longer.
